Patwari Population - Gautam Buddha Nagar, Uttar Pradesh

Patwari is a large village located in Dadri Tehsil of Gautam Buddha Nagar district, Uttar Pradesh with total 649 families residing. The Patwari village has population of 3745 of which 2020 are males while 1725 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Patwari village population of children with age 0-6 is 593 which makes up 15.83 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Patwari village is 854 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Patwari as per census is 704, lower than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Patwari village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Patwari village was 79.16 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Patwari Male literacy stands at 91.39 % while female literacy rate was 65.34 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 21.68 % of total population in Patwari village. The village Patwari curr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Patwari village out of total population, 1364 were engaged in work activities. 82.77 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 17.23 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1364 workers engaged in Main Work, 60 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 27 were Agricultural labourer.
